Baseball For Life

Organization ,
Ed Walton
Founder Read more Read less

Ed was raised in Arlington, Virginia where he attended Wakefield High School.  After graduating from East Carolina University in 1967 he came to Charlotte.  Ed began his coaching career with two three year stints at Alexander Graham and Quail Hollow middle schools.  Following his time in the Mecklenburg system be began a thirty-six year teaching and coaching career at Charlotte Country Day.  His time at Country Day included thirty-one years as head coach of the varsity baseball team. Ed also headed up the junior varsity football program until his retirement in 2011.  Ed is married to his wife Lesley of forty-six years and has two married daughters Kelly and Kristen and five grandchildren.

Baseball For Life’s mission is to enhance the lives of young people through a mentoring program that reinforces positive behavior and develo9ps life skills through baseball.

Baseball For Life held it’s first summer camp in 1999.  The brainchild of longtime Charlotte Country Day baseball Coach, Ed Walton, and former St. Louis Cardinals manager, Mike Shildt, that initial summer camp blossomed into an organization focused on harnessing the collective breadth of the baseball community to enhance the lives of young people. Baseball For Life is a volunteer run organization and hosts events in the Charlotte area throughout the year. The program is available for 10-15 year olds. Coaches include local college and high school coaches, as well as other volunteers. To find out more, visit www.baseballforlife.org

Mike Shildt
Founder Read more Read less

Mike Shildt was born and raised in Charlotte, NC.  He attended Olympic High School.  Mike played baseball and graduated from UNC Asheville with a business degree.  Mike began his coaching career at his alma mater as an assistant coach for 2 years.  Then he became the Head Coach at West Charlotte High School and American Legion post 262 where he was a former player. Mike was an assistant at UNC Charlotte in 1997 and 1998.  After leaving Charlotte he started and  owned On Deck baseball academy.  After selling On Deck Mike took a job in the scouting department of the St. Louis Cardinals in 2004.  During the 2018 season Mike was named Manager of the St. Louis Cardinals. He now serves as a consultant for the San Diego Padres and the MLB Appalachian League.

Mike Hennessey
Secretary Read more Read less

Mike Hennessey is currently the head baseball coach and program director at Charlotte Country Day School, where is beginning his eighth season. Mike began his coaching and teaching career at the Canterbury School in New Milford, Ct. in 1988, where he coached girls’ soccer, basketball and baseball for seven years. In 1995 he moved to Charlotte and began coaching and teaching at Providence Day School prior to accepting the varsity baseball position at Charlotte Country Day. Mike is an active member of the Charlotte baseball community as a coach and instructor. He is currently a hitting and pitching instructor at On Deck Baseball Academy. Mike is married to his wife of 24 years, Mindy, and they have a daughter, Caitlin, a senior at Charlotte Country Day School.

Mark Mennitt
Board Member Read more Read less

Mark Mennitt is currently the Director of Operations-Weddington for On Deck Academy.  He attended Mars Hill College and received a BA in History/Social Studies Education. He attended Independence High School and was a state champion in 1984.  Mark was a head baseball coach for 24 years (Independence, Parkwood, Marvin Ridge) and had a career record of 406-188. He won 12 conference titles as a head coach, 11 coach of the year awards, appeared in 4 regional championships and won state championships in 2015 and 2016 at Marvin Ridge High.

Eric Shanks
Board Member Read more Read less

Eric was born and raised in Charlotte and played baseball at West Charlotte High School and American Legion Post 262. He played college baseball at UNC Charlotte and graduated with a communications degree. Eric played four seasons of minor league baseball, spending time in the Baltimore Orioles, Boston Red Sox, and Cincinnati Reds organizations, and worked for over 10 years at On Deck Baseball Academy as an instructor and coach. After his playing career, Eric earned a masters degree in counseling and worked as a high school counselor for four years. He then went on to earn a masters degree in accountancy and has spent the past five years working in public accounting at Grant Thornton where he is manager in the audit practice.
